Output 3a90d405e6e2c69f9583414343d481a0e37fe76e14ac9029f33d43270c4e9aa5:0

value
8340203
script pubkey
OP_0 OP_PUSHBYTES_20 68d08ddd0b84ea424587bed1a57616bf2d8ef799
address
bc1qdrggmhgtsn4yy3v8hmg62askhukcaaueswstft
transaction
3a90d405e6e2c69f9583414343d481a0e37fe76e14ac9029f33d43270c4e9aa5
spent
true